Hiring someone without a certification could become a liability for them notably in the field of phlebotomy since most lab errors happen in the "pre-analytic stage". Most needles contain a unique sleeve or cannula that prevents big blood loss as the needle is added. After the phlebotomist has set the needle within the vessel, a collection tube is attached that creates the negative pressure required to draw blood out of the body.
